Uniform Contract

Uniform Contract is the name of a candidate design pattern authored by Raj Balasubramanian, Jim Webber, Thomas Erl and David Booth and published for review in the Candidate Patterns section at SOA Patterns

The requirements statement for Uniform Contract is:
How can services share a common and standardized contract?

This is a REST-inspired pattern that is still under development. It will be further formalized and finalized as part of the "SOA with REST" book that is currently in progress. (See for more information.)

